Find out more about UNFORTUNATE here.Mental health authorities are still attempting to identify whether schizophrenia is a single disorder or a group of related illnesses. Signs of schizophrenia usually develop between the ages of 16 and thirty years, according to the NIMH. The individual willhave thoughts that appear fragmented, and they might likewise discover it difficult to process information. Schizophrenia has negative and favorable symptoms. Favorable signs consist of delusions, believed conditions, and hallucinations. Unfavorable signs include withdrawal, lack of Get more info motivation, and a flat or unsuitable state of mind. Although these can not treat mental illness, some medications can improve symptoms and assist an individual resume social interaction and a normal regimen while they deal with their psychological health. A few of these medications work by increasing the body's absorption of feel-good chemicals, such as serotonin, from the brain. Other drugs either improve the general levels of these chemicals or prevent their degradation or damage.
